Everything included.
Nothing extra to build.
Widgent handles the hard parts of AI agent infrastructure so you can focus on your product.
Any LLM, your key
Connect OpenAI, Anthropic, Gemini, or OpenRouter. You bring the API key — we route the calls. No vendor lock-in, no markup on tokens.
Tool calling
Register any function as a tool — server-side APIs, client-side actions, data lookups. The agent decides when and how to call them.
Any embed type
Bubble, sidebar, popup, inline, or fully headless via JS API. Switch with one config change. No redesign needed.
Identity & security
Pass a signed JWT to identify your users. Per-product CORS. LLM keys encrypted at rest. The agent always knows who it is talking to.
Streaming & history
Responses stream token-by-token. Conversation history persists automatically across sessions — no extra plumbing.
RAG-ready
Upload documents or connect a URL. Widgent chunks, embeds, and injects relevant context into every message automatically.